After this course you will be able to:
- Mention different techniques to study genomes and apply these in plant breeding
- Discuss the available next generation sequencing platforms
- Distinguish different types of molecular markers and explain how to use them in map-based cloning
- Explain QTL mapping and genome-wide association mapping
- Discuss techniques used in plant breeding to improve crop performance
- Present a brief lecture with a small group of fellow students
- Search public databases on the internet for information on the mutants and molecular markers you need during the practical laboratory course
- Design experiments to identify the chromosomal location of genes responsible for two given mutations by map-based cloning
- Present your experiments in the form of a report written in the format of a scientific article

This course aims to give students an insight in the methods used and results obtained in functional genomics. We will focus on the question: How is genomics being used in current plant breeding efforts? |
